Now It's running the problem was the DDR controller I was including the 512
one but I'm working with a 256 DDR module .......

> The testapps are generated using a different linker script.
> 
> Based on what you sent out, it looks like your EDK design has a memory
> at 0x10000000, but this is
> not reflected in the linux image you've generated.  This makes me
> suspect that you haven't generated the BSP and copied the appropriate
> xparameters file over xparameters_xup.h (assuming you are using
> CONFIG_XILINX_XUPV2P).
